Wale marked the release of his sophomore album Ambition at J&R Music World in New York City on Wednesday (Nov. 2). Wearing a Bob Marley T-shirt, black vest, and knit beanie, he greeted fans and signed copies of his CD, which is expected to sell 170-190,000 copies in its first week.

Later in the evening, he performed at a concert with special guests including Meek Mill, Miguel, French Montana, and Ne-Yo.

“Epic night..now I can sleep!!” tweeted his Maybach Music boss Rick Ross.
